Bid / Proposal Writer – Government Welfare to Work (remote working)

The UK’s largest provider of skills, training and employment services are looking for an experienced Bid Writer. Our client are looking for someone who has previous Proposal writing and copy writing experience as well as knowledge and understanding of Government-funded Welfare to work and Apprenticeship programmes. This is a permanent role.

Key duties:

  • Support the Head of Bid Management in the creation, writing, and development of relevant Tenders and Bid Opportunities

  • Write proposal content that clearly articulates the organisations value proposition and delivery model whilst working under pressure and to demanding deadlines

  • Liaise with the relevant departments and other internal and external stakeholders as applicable in the creation of Tender/ Bid Opportunities

  • Monitor tender and tracker websites/systems on a daily basis and identify and flag any new market opportunities for the business

 

Experience / skills required:

  • Background from DWP, Job Centre Plus, The Council, or any other training provider, Welfare to work, Apprenticeship, e-learning Educational provider

  • Experience in writing bid responses for employability and Apprenticeship sectors

  • Degree educated or equivalent preferably in English Journalism or Business

  • IT literate with advanced proficiency in Word and competent user of Microsoft Office suite including Visio, Excel, Project and PowerPoint

  • Knowledge and understanding of Government-funded programmes (have a good understanding of the funding streams/models), Government Welfare to Work, Educational Policy, Workforce development and awareness of labour market issues would be an advantage
